Originally released in 1936. White Fang is a adventure/action film. directed by David Butler. At just 70 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Michael Whalen, Jean Muir, and Slim Summerville
Synopsis
A woman and her weakling brother inherit a mine. When the brother commits suicide the guide is accused of murder.
